APPARATUS FOR SIMULTANEOUSLY DIAGNOSING MULTIPLE RESPIRATORY VIRUSES AND DIAGNOSTIC METHOD USING SAME
摘要
Provided is a diagnostic apparatus. The diagnostic apparatus comprises: a microfluidic chip having a sensing portion constituted by five sensing regions in which respective antibodies for detecting H1N1, H3N2, H5N1, H7N3 and H9N2 subtypes of influenza type A virus are provided; a polymerase chain reaction unit for providing the sensing portion of the microfluidic chip with reactants for polymerase chain reaction for five subtypes contained in a biological sample; a light source unit for providing the reactants for polymerase chain reaction specifically bound to the antibodies of the sensing portion of the microfluidic chip with light to generate fluorescent energy; and a sensor unit for sensing the fluorescent energy emitted from the reactants for polymerase chain reaction specifically bound to the antibodies.
